The steps
1. Pick your label finish and size first
Matte finishes hide fingerprints on gift boxes; gloss makes color pop on jars and bottles. Decide the finish before you design anything, because color calibration looks different on each stock. Common mistake: designing on a glossy proof, then printing the final run on matte and getting muddy colors.
2. Decide direct thermal vs. thermal transfer
Direct thermal labels burn the image directly into heat-sensitive paper: no ribbon, lower cost, but they fade under heat lamps, car dashboards, and direct sun within weeks. Thermal transfer uses a ribbon to bond ink onto the label and holds color and barcode scannability for over a year. Holiday labels that sit in a warehouse or a store window through December need thermal transfer; labels used same-week for local gift shipping can run direct thermal. Common mistake: shipping direct thermal labels cross-country in a hot delivery truck and finding blank labels on arrival.
3. Set the printer to the correct DPI
203 DPI is fine for shipping barcodes and basic text. 300 DPI is the minimum for holiday script fonts, small ingredient lists, or a logo with fine lines. 600 DPI matters only for jewelry-scale tags or dense QR codes. Set resolution in the printer driver before your test print, not after. Common mistake: printing a 300 DPI design file through a printer set to 203 DPI, which blurs curved fonts into a smear.
4. Design with bleed and a safe margin
Build your file with a 1/16-inch bleed on every edge and keep text 1/8 inch from the die-cut line. Holiday labels often use round or scalloped die-cuts, and text that sits too close to the edge gets clipped during application. Common mistake: centering text using the file's bounding box instead of the actual die-cut shape.
5. Run a calibration test print
Print five labels before committing to the full run. Check for banding, color drift, and correct alignment against the die-cut. A five-label test costs a few cents and catches problems a 500-label run won't forgive. Common mistake: skipping calibration on a printer that hasn't run in months; sensors drift and label gap detection needs a fresh check every season.
6. Load ribbon and stock correctly for the run
Match your ribbon width to your label stock width; a ribbon narrower than the label leaves unprinted edges. Wax ribbon works for paper stock destined for a few weeks of shelf life; resin or wax-resin ribbon holds up on polyester stock through a full holiday shipping season. Thermal Transfer Printer Labels White Polyester pairs with wax-resin ribbon for labels that need to survive cold storage and repeated handling. Common mistake: loading a wax ribbon against polyester stock; the ink doesn't bond and scratches off during transit.
7. Apply and quality-check before boxing
Apply labels to a clean, dry, room-temperature surface. Cold surfaces reduce adhesive tack by as much as half, which matters if your warehouse runs cold in December. Spot-check every 50th label for placement and print quality before sealing boxes. Common mistake: applying labels straight from a cold storage room without letting the packaging come to room temperature first.
Troubleshooting
- Labels fade within days on a store shelf — you're on direct thermal stock under heat or sunlight. Switch to thermal transfer with wax-resin ribbon.
- Text looks blurry on curved script fonts — the printer is set below 300 DPI. Bump resolution in the driver, not just the design file.
- Color shifts between the proof and the final print — the proof was viewed on a different finish. Reprint the proof on the actual final stock.
- Labels won't stick in a cold warehouse — adhesive tack drops in cold temperatures. Let packaging reach room temperature before applying labels.
- Ribbon wrinkles mid-run — ribbon width doesn't match label width, or tension settings are off. Match ribbon width exactly and recalibrate tension.
- Barcode won't scan after printing — resolution is too low for the barcode density, or ribbon-to-label bonding failed. Reprint at 300 DPI minimum on matched stock.

FAQ
What's the best label material for holiday gift packaging?
Polyester with a gloss or matte laminate handles cold storage, handling, and shipping better than paper stock. Paper works fine for short-shelf-life labels used within a few weeks, like local gift shop tags in 2026.
Is thermal transfer better than direct thermal for holiday labels?
Thermal transfer wins for anything sitting on a shelf or in transit longer than a few weeks because the ribbon-bonded ink resists fading and scuffing. Direct thermal is cheaper and fine for same-week local shipping only.

What DPI do I need for holiday label printing?
300 DPI is the minimum for small script fonts, fine logo lines, or detailed graphics common on gift labels. 203 DPI works for basic shipping barcodes but blurs decorative text.
Can I print holiday labels at home with a regular printer?
A standard inkjet or laser printer works for very small batches but lacks the durability of thermal-printed labels for anything shipped or stored. A dedicated thermal label printer is worth it once you're running more than a few dozen labels.
Do holiday labels need to be waterproof?
Yes if they're going on anything that touches snow, condensation, or refrigerated storage; polyester stock handles moisture where paper stock will bubble and peel. Waterproof stock costs slightly more but avoids returns from damaged labels.
How far in advance should I print holiday labels?
Run a calibration test at least two weeks before your packaging deadline to catch resolution or ribbon issues before a full batch. Full production runs should finish at least a week before shipping cutoffs to leave room for reprints.
What's the biggest mistake businesses make with seasonal label runs?
Skipping the calibration test print and finding out mid-run that the ribbon doesn't match the stock or the DPI is set wrong. A five-label test catches both problems before they cost you an entire batch.
